Joakim Erdfelt
64a6d6f0bb
Giving test more time to complete on busy machines
2013-06-14 13:45:24 -07:00
Joakim Erdfelt
b3c32651ff
Merge branch 'master' into websocket-ssl
2013-06-14 11:40:02 -07:00
Joakim Erdfelt
ce68faf9aa
Reverting incompatible API change to WebSocketCreator.
...
+ Added javadoc about casting of parameters and note about
future change to API (possibly in 9.1)
2013-06-14 11:39:14 -07:00
Joakim Erdfelt
e4fb7fd397
Removing class that is annoying to simone.
2013-06-14 09:54:03 -07:00
Joakim Erdfelt
4a2b6ec596
405313 - Websocket client SSL hostname verification is broken, always defaults to raw IP as String
...
+ After discussion with simone, we have changed from using IP address to
hostnames in both websocket and spdy.
2013-06-14 09:40:49 -07:00
Joakim Erdfelt
f092eeb94c
Making error message on Session.getRemote() more clear about connection state
2013-06-14 09:27:18 -07:00
Joakim Erdfelt
f34ac9b920
Fixing parseProtocols
2013-06-14 07:40:02 -07:00
Joakim Erdfelt
83bd15559b
Merge branch 'master' into websocket-ssl
...
Conflicts:
jetty-websocket/websocket-server/src/main/java/org/eclipse/jetty/websocket/server/ServletWebSocketRequest.java
2013-06-13 16:05:26 -07:00
Jesse McConnell
eddb49941d
[Bug 408600] set correct jetty.url in all pom files
2013-06-12 15:52:36 -05:00
Joakim Erdfelt
a535381b53
410537 - Exceptions during @OnWebSocketConnect not reported to @OnWebSocketError
...
+ Fixed EventDriver behavior with regards to unhandled throwables during
calls to the various onMethod() calls
+ Adding testcase to verify intended behavior
2013-06-12 11:05:01 -07:00
Joakim Erdfelt
a6f50006ee
410372 - Make SSL client certificate information available to server websockets
2013-06-11 12:51:53 -07:00
Joakim Erdfelt
7b79b4c5f9
410370 - WebSocketCreator.createWebSocket() should use servlet specific parameters
...
+ Changing method signature of
Object createWebSocket(UpgradeRequest req, UpgradeResponse resp)
to
Object createWebSocket(ServletUpgradeRequest req, ServletUpgradeResponse resp)
2013-06-11 11:22:24 -07:00
Joakim Erdfelt
4cd1bd8ce4
Merge branch 'master' into websocket-ssl
2013-06-11 08:58:32 -07:00
Joakim Erdfelt
536b8d9504
410469 - UpgradeRequest is sent twice when using SSL, one fails warning about WritePendingException
...
+ Removing manual connectionOpened() in favor of letting endpoint notify.
2013-06-11 08:56:53 -07:00
Joakim Erdfelt
ae9a776d06
410386 - WebSocket Session.getUpgradeRequest().getRequestURI() returns bad URI on server side
...
+ Prior commit fixed this
+ Adding test to prevent regression in the future
2013-06-10 14:20:14 -07:00
Joakim Erdfelt
e61c161ebd
410175 - WebSocketSession#isSecure() doesn't return true for SSL session on the server side
...
+ Fixing server side support for Session.isSecure()
+ Standardizing the WSURI translation into new
org.eclipse.jetty.websocket.api.util.WSURI class
+ Adding testcase for SSL on server side
2013-06-10 13:48:18 -07:00
Greg Wilkins
d2794584e1
Merge remote-tracking branch 'origin/master' into servlet-3.1-api
...
Conflicts:
jetty-server/src/main/java/org/eclipse/jetty/server/HttpChannel.java
jetty-server/src/main/java/org/eclipse/jetty/server/HttpOutput.java
jetty-server/src/main/java/org/eclipse/jetty/server/Response.java
2013-06-07 15:48:22 +10:00
Joakim Erdfelt
dc0a8a5d40
JSR-356, fixing build
2013-06-05 17:36:23 -07:00
Joakim Erdfelt
ffceb642c5
JSR-356 cleaning up MessageInputStream and MessageReader
2013-06-05 10:34:38 -07:00
Joakim Erdfelt
b01e6432a5
Merge branch 'master' into javawebsocket-jsr
2013-06-05 10:20:50 -07:00
Joakim Erdfelt
82b5acb0cf
409978 - Websocket shouldn't create HttpSession if not present
...
+ Preventing creation of HttpSession
+ Adding Local/Remote address information lookup in
ServletWebSocketRequest
2013-06-05 09:22:23 -07:00
Joakim Erdfelt
3f3b9fda61
JSR-356 attempting to rethink the InputStream handling
2013-06-04 15:10:44 -07:00
Joakim Erdfelt
c872b95c04
JSR-356 more work on supporting Streams
2013-05-30 16:25:38 -07:00
Joakim Erdfelt
4c455e4f9b
JSR-356 - cleaning up Writer support
...
+ Eliminating AppendableByteBuffer in favor of direct CharBuffer use
+ Renaming Utf8ByteBuffer to Utf8CharBuffer to better suit usage
2013-05-28 15:09:48 -07:00
Joakim Erdfelt
eaf8e46570
JSR-356 - Adding Writer support.
...
+ Introducing AppendableByteBuffer and Utf8ByteBuffer
+ Adding MessageWriter implementation based on Utf8ByteBuffer
2013-05-28 12:51:50 -07:00
Joakim Erdfelt
48dea3bb1d
JSR-356 adding basic MessageOutputStream support for writing to an OutputStream
2013-05-23 15:51:40 -07:00
Greg Wilkins
15e0d50b79
Merge remote-tracking branch 'origin/master' into servlet-3.1-api
2013-05-23 09:50:27 +10:00
Joakim Erdfelt
97854b6c5b
JSR-356 adding support for ClientEndpointConfig.Configurator
2013-05-22 15:15:05 -07:00
Joakim Erdfelt
598ecd7d7f
Merge branch 'master' into javawebsocket-jsr
2013-05-22 09:25:06 -07:00
Joakim Erdfelt
dd3a918136
408118 - NullPointerException when parsing request cookies
...
+ Added NPE guard for non-Jetty containers.
2013-05-21 11:34:56 -07:00
Joakim Erdfelt
f403a1e185
407386 - Cookies not copied in ServletWebSocketRequest
...
+ Adding missing to super.setCookies()
+ Adding test case to prevent regression
2013-05-21 11:34:56 -07:00
Greg Wilkins
5397f16559
Merge remote-tracking branch 'origin/master' into servlet-3.1-api
...
Conflicts:
jetty-server/src/main/java/org/eclipse/jetty/server/HttpOutput.java
2013-05-17 14:09:17 +10:00
Greg Wilkins
b22d280e2a
398467 Servlet 3.1 Non Blocking IO
...
Cleaned up exceptions and HttpOutput.write
2013-05-16 19:00:00 +10:00
Jan Bartel
cbac0ea5fa
Merge remote-tracking branch 'origin/master' into servlet-3.1-api
2013-05-16 07:24:49 +10:00
Greg Wilkins
4dd80e9128
398467 Servlet 3.1 Non Blocking IO
...
More refinements to avoid duplicate code and optimise common paths
2013-05-14 17:52:46 +10:00
Joakim Erdfelt
ceabca5fbe
Merge branch 'master' into javawebsocket-jsr
2013-05-11 07:16:49 -07:00
Joakim Erdfelt
34b28503e6
Removing rogue src file from jetty 7/8 merge
2013-05-11 07:16:34 -07:00
Joakim Erdfelt
6d73ab86dd
Using released version of test-helper
2013-05-10 14:35:14 -07:00
Joakim Erdfelt
61ce6583bc
Adding more info to api diff report
2013-05-09 15:39:13 -07:00
Joakim Erdfelt
b71140d4b9
Adding clirr for reporting api differences
2013-05-09 14:46:47 -07:00
Joakim Erdfelt
ce0435e099
Cleaning up test output
2013-05-09 14:29:59 -07:00
Joakim Erdfelt
9f82849900
Merge from [master] to [javawebsocket-jsr]
2013-05-09 12:10:57 -07:00
Jan Bartel
2fb23e705c
Merge remote-tracking branch 'origin/master' into servlet-3.1-api
...
Conflicts:
aggregates/jetty-all/pom.xml
examples/async-rest/async-rest-jar/pom.xml
examples/async-rest/async-rest-webapp/pom.xml
examples/async-rest/pom.xml
examples/embedded/pom.xml
examples/pom.xml
jetty-annotations/pom.xml
jetty-ant/pom.xml
jetty-client/pom.xml
jetty-continuation/pom.xml
jetty-deploy/pom.xml
jetty-distribution/pom.xml
jetty-http/pom.xml
jetty-io/pom.xml
jetty-jaas/pom.xml
jetty-jaspi/pom.xml
jetty-jmx/pom.xml
jetty-jndi/pom.xml
jetty-jsp/pom.xml
jetty-jspc-maven-plugin/pom.xml
jetty-maven-plugin/pom.xml
jetty-monitor/pom.xml
jetty-nosql/pom.xml
jetty-osgi/jetty-osgi-boot-jsp/pom.xml
jetty-osgi/jetty-osgi-boot-warurl/pom.xml
jetty-osgi/jetty-osgi-boot/pom.xml
jetty-osgi/jetty-osgi-httpservice/pom.xml
jetty-osgi/jetty-osgi-npn/pom.xml
jetty-osgi/pom.xml
jetty-osgi/test-jetty-osgi-context/pom.xml
jetty-osgi/test-jetty-osgi-webapp/pom.xml
jetty-plus/pom.xml
jetty-proxy/pom.xml
jetty-rewrite/pom.xml
jetty-runner/pom.xml
jetty-security/pom.xml
jetty-server/pom.xml
jetty-servlet/pom.xml
jetty-servlets/pom.xml
jetty-spdy/pom.xml
jetty-spdy/spdy-client/pom.xml
jetty-spdy/spdy-core/pom.xml
jetty-spdy/spdy-example-webapp/pom.xml
jetty-spdy/spdy-http-server/pom.xml
jetty-spdy/spdy-server/pom.xml
jetty-spring/pom.xml
jetty-start/pom.xml
jetty-util-ajax/pom.xml
jetty-util/pom.xml
jetty-webapp/pom.xml
jetty-websocket/pom.xml
jetty-websocket/websocket-api/pom.xml
jetty-websocket/websocket-client/pom.xml
jetty-websocket/websocket-common/pom.xml
jetty-websocket/websocket-server/pom.xml
jetty-websocket/websocket-servlet/pom.xml
jetty-xml/pom.xml
pom.xml
tests/pom.xml
tests/test-continuation/pom.xml
tests/test-loginservice/pom.xml
tests/test-sessions/pom.xml
tests/test-sessions/test-hash-sessions/pom.xml
tests/test-sessions/test-jdbc-sessions/pom.xml
tests/test-sessions/test-sessions-common/pom.xml
tests/test-webapps/pom.xml
tests/test-webapps/test-jaas-webapp/pom.xml
tests/test-webapps/test-jetty-webapp/pom.xml
tests/test-webapps/test-jndi-webapp/pom.xml
tests/test-webapps/test-mock-resources/pom.xml
tests/test-webapps/test-proxy-webapp/pom.xml
tests/test-webapps/test-servlet-spec/pom.xml
tests/test-webapps/test-servlet-spec/test-container-initializer/pom.xml
tests/test-webapps/test-servlet-spec/test-spec-webapp/pom.xml
tests/test-webapps/test-servlet-spec/test-spec-webapp/src/main/java/com/acme/AnnotationTest.java
tests/test-webapps/test-servlet-spec/test-web-fragment/pom.xml
tests/test-webapps/test-webapp-rfc2616/pom.xml
2013-05-09 11:29:45 +10:00
Joakim Erdfelt
4a95621c8b
Creating basic websocket-client examples
2013-05-08 14:18:23 -07:00
Joakim Erdfelt
c114e925ef
Using subprotocols (its more websockety) in example instead
2013-05-08 12:31:48 -07:00
Joakim Erdfelt
3fa029ed88
Using query parameters in example instead
2013-05-08 12:26:51 -07:00
Joakim Erdfelt
281f150831
Adding more websocket servlet examples
2013-05-08 12:22:37 -07:00
Joakim Erdfelt
63c7556c2a
407469 - Method parameters for @OnWebSocketError should support Throwable
...
+ Simple javadoc fix, code already uses Throwable.
2013-05-08 11:27:51 -07:00
Joakim Erdfelt
f92aab9b88
407470 - Javadoc for @OnWebSocketFrame incorrectly references WebSocketFrame object
...
+ Simple javadoc change, code already uses Frame, not WebSocketFrame.
2013-05-08 11:27:51 -07:00
Joakim Erdfelt
08161b5bf7
Cleaning up examples for doc
2013-05-08 11:27:51 -07:00